There is so much more to Mother’s day than brunch and flowers. Don’t get me wrong, I love a good brunch (and there are plenty of good spots here in the East Valley to go!) but I also think it’s nice to do something different and special to celebrate being a mom. I’ve made this list of various outings and activities to do with your mom or as a family, along with some great local places to do them. Every mom has different likes and hobbies, so it’s easy pick an activity that you think she will get the most joy out of (it is her day after all).
Make Something Together
- Spend some quality time with mom and get a little creative together. Paint a new coffee mug or plate together at As You Wish or check out a local step by step painting class.
- If your mom has a love for food, try a hand- on cookie decorating class from Smitholator. If she is ready to try her hand at cooking a new cuisine try a cooking class at Sur La Table or Sweet Basil.
- Try a DIY approach and do an online cooking class together – you can get all the ingredients ahead of time (and do the clean up!) Here’s a great list that includes a few free options.
Arts & Music
- The valley is full of great museums to explore. If she is an art lover try the Phoenix Art Museum, the Mesa Contemporary Art Museum, or the Scottsdale Museum of Contemporary Art. Does she love music? Try the Musical Instrument Museum. If she wants to spend time with her kids or grandkids, the Childrens Museum of Phoenix or the IDEA Museum are great options.
- Treat her to a night at the ballet or the symphony – Both Ballet Airzona and the Phoenix Symphony have performances in May.
- Get tickets to see a concert together. Train will be here in Phoenix for Mother’s day weekend, but you could also get tickets for an upcoming concert later this summer.
Gardens & Outdoors
- Take some time to enjoy the outdoors before the Arizona heat takes over. You can find some beautiful gardens to explore at the Desert Botanical Garden, the Boyce Thompson Arboretum, and the Japanese Friendship Garden.
- Hit the trails together on one of the many hiking spots around the valley (here’s our list of 10 great family hikes) or plan a day trip up North for a change of scenery.
- Take a stroll around one of the East Valley farmers markets together. We are a big fan of the Gilbert Farmers Market, but there are tons aroung the valley, check out our East Valley Farmers Market Guide.
Afternoon Tea
- Believe it or not, phoenix has lots of options for afternoon tea. Some popular places are the English Rose Tea Room, The Phoenician, The Biltmore, and the Japanese Friendship Garden.
Pampering
- What mom doesn’t want a little pampering?! I certainly wouldn’t say no to it! Book her a spa package or schedule a fun Mother/Daughter massage, manicure or pedicure.
